Frequently Asked Questions about Government District

How much are Studio apartments in Government District?

There are currently 73 Studio Apartments in Government District with rent ranges from $965 to $5,986 with an average price of $1,706.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Government District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Government District ranges from $1,045 to $6,635 with an average monthly rent of $2,094.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Government District c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Government District range from $1,425 to $19,673.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,141.

How expensive are Government District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 41 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Government District on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,680 to $25,428 - averaging $5,225 for the location.
